Side-by-Side Cost Comparison
| Care Type | Danbury, CT | Flagstaff, AZ | National Avg |
|---|---|---|---|
| Nursing Home (Private) | $12,251/mo | $8,139/mo | $9,514/mo |
| Assisted Living | $5,035/mo | $4,109/mo | $4,612/mo |
| Home Health Aide | $24.52/hr | $24.66/hr | $25.82/hr |
| Adult Day Care | $1,926/mo | $1,583/mo | $1,692/mo |
